#REST API
2개의 글
-
스프링 사전과제 가이드 종합 과제: 마켓플레이스 REST API — Spring Boot 4 · Kotlin 2.3
Spring Boot 4 + Kotlin 2.3 환경에서 1~7편의 모든 패턴을 종합 적용하는 실전 과제. 회원·상품·주문 3대 도메인의 REST API를 7일간 구현하면서 4계층 책임 분리·JPA·테스트·N+1 최적화·JWT 인증·Docker 배포·이벤트 기반 알림까지 한 번에 검증한다. 싱글 모듈과 멀티 모듈(Option A 정석 DIP·Option B 간소화) 중 선택, 기본 70점 + 가산 35점 평가 기준 — Lombok 없이 Kotlin primary constructor·val/var로 풀이한 시리즈 capstone.
-
스프링 사전과제 가이드 1편: Core Application Layer — Spring Boot 4 · Kotlin 4계층 설계
Spring Boot 4 + Kotlin 환경에서 사전과제 평가자가 반복적으로 지적하는 4계층 설계 포인트만 추렸다. Controller·Service·Repository·Domain 책임 분리, Request → Command 변환, @Transactional(readOnly=true)의 실제 효과, GlobalExceptionHandler 3단 우선순위까지 — Kotlin data class·primary constructor·val/var로 Lombok 없이 자연스럽게 풀이한 시리즈 1편.